Resistance axis has upper hand
against Zionist regime

Ahmad Dastmalchian

Tehran (Qodsna) - Speaking with Qods News Agency on the ceasefire between Israel and Palestinian resistance groups, Ahmad Dastmalchian, the former Iranian ambassador to Lebanon, has said that during the latest round of conflicts “the resistance axis had the upper hand, as it was the Zionist regime that demanded a ceasefire.”

 

“If the Zionist regime dares to attack Sheikh Jarrah neighborhood once again, Palestinian resistance groups, especially Hamas movement, will react in an appropriate manner,” he added.

 

This is a unilateral ceasefire for the Zionist regime that was implemented with the help of Egypt, the US and some other states, Dastmalchian said, noting that it was the resistance movements that determined the end of the war.

 

“The recent conflicts were valuable because the Zionist regime had always tried to divide Arab individuals in territories occupied in 1948 from Palestinians. But we saw that Palestinians across the occupied territories and Gaza are unified. It was encouraging to see the rise of Palestinian youths against Israel,” Ahmad Dastmalchian stressed.

 

“It is worthy to note that the Zionist regime was not able to maintain its security, as it had the military edge against Arab states years ago,” Iranian political expert said.
